How does one control the referenceprefix for floats. I want to refer to
the
figures as only Fig 1, Fig 2, etc, even when they are numbered 1.1, 1.2,
etc.

Thank you. But even after make the appropriate change in strc-ref.lua (and
regenerating the format), the previous example does not give Fig 1, etc.
Am I missing something in the sttings?
Even the second example in strc-ref.mkvi does not work correctly.
\starttext
\chapter{test}
\placefigure[here][xx:1]{}{\framed{one}}
\placefigure[here][xx:2]{}{\framed{three}}
\placetable [here][xx:3]{}{\framed{two}} \placetable
[here][xx:4]{}{\framed{four}}
\start
\in{fig}[xx:1] and \in{fig}[xx:2] \in{tab}[xx:3] and \in{tab}[xx:4]
\stop \blank \start
\setupreferencestructureprefix[default][prefix=no]
\in{fig}[xx:1] and \in{fig}[xx:2] \in{tab}[xx:3] and \in{tab}[xx:4]
\stop \blank \start
\setupreferencestructureprefix[float][default][prefix=no]
\in{fig}[xx:1] and \in{fig}[xx:2] \in{tab}[xx:3] and \in{tab}[xx:4]
\stop \blank \start
\setupreferencestructureprefix[figure][default][prefix=no]
\in{fig}[xx:1] and \in{fig}[xx:2] \in{tab}[xx:3] and \in{tab}[xx:4]
\stop \blank
\stoptext
The second case, (\setup...[default][prefix=no]) works correctly, but the
last two cases (\setup...[float][default][prefix=no], etc) do not get rid
of the prefix.
